Call Now: (833) 602-3069Identifying the usual culprits of water damage can help you prevent future problems. Here are the typical water damage causes we manage in Louisville, Georgia:
Frozen pipes during cold snaps, corroded plumbing systems, elevated water pressure, and substandard installation can all create catastrophic pipe failures that release large volumes of water into your property.
Heating systems, clothes washers, kitchen appliances, ice makers, and other water-using appliances can fail unexpectedly, typically flooding large amounts of water prior to the malfunction is found.
Heavy rains, storm winds, damaged roofing materials, and poor care can cause water to seep into your structure, resulting in extensive structural damage.
Water accumulation, clogged drain lines, broken condensate pans, and system malfunctions can result in significant water damage over time.
Heavy rainfall, flooding rivers or streams, and catastrophic events can result in severe flooding affecting entire regions in Louisville, Georgia.
Clogged sewer lines, tree root intrusion, aging sewer infrastructure, and excessive precipitation can result in contaminated water to back up into your property, presenting serious environmental dangers.
